用什么软件做服务器
-
做服务器时,可以选择使用不同的软件来搭建和管理服务器。以下是一些常用的服务器软件:
-
Apache HTTP Server:Apache是最流行的Web服务器软件之一,适用于多种操作系统,如Windows、Linux等。它支持PHP、Python、Perl等多种编程语言,提供强大的功能和灵活的配置选项。
-
Nginx:Nginx是一款轻量级的高性能Web服务器软件,也被广泛用于反向代理和负载均衡。它能够处理大量并发连接,适合用于高流量的网站。
-
Microsoft Internet Information Services (IIS):IIS是Microsoft Windows平台上的Web服务器软件,能够提供高性能的Web服务和应用程序托管环境。它与Windows操作系统紧密集成,易于配置和管理。
-
Lighttpd:Lighttpd是另一款轻量级的Web服务器软件,它注重高性能和低资源消耗。它适用于有限的硬件资源和高并发的环境。
-
Tomcat:Tomcat是Apache软件基金会开发的一个Java Servlet容器,用于支持Java应用程序的部署和运行。它提供了一个强大的环境来开发和管理Java Web应用。
-
MongoDB:MongoDB是一个开源的分布式文档数据库,使用JSON格式存储数据。它支持高性能和可扩展性,并且适用于处理大数据和实时数据。
-
MySQL:MySQL是一个流行的关系型数据库管理系统,适用于各种规模的应用程序。它提供了高性能和稳定性,支持多种数据存储和检索操作。
-
PostgreSQL:PostgreSQL是另一款开源的关系型数据库管理系统,被广泛用于大型企业级应用。它具有许多高级特性,如事务处理、并发控制和复杂查询。
选择适合自己需求的服务器软件,可以根据项目的规模、性能要求、开发技术和个人偏好等因素进行考虑。同时还要注意软件的稳定性、安全性和可靠性。
1年前 -
-
有很多不同的软件可以用来搭建服务器,具体选择哪个软件取决于服务器的用途和需求。以下是一些常用的服务器软件:
-
Apache HTTP Server:Apache是目前最流行的Web服务器软件之一。它是一个开源软件,可在多个操作系统上运行,如Windows、Linux和macOS。Apache提供了可靠的性能和安全性,并支持多种编程语言,如PHP、Python和Perl。
-
Nginx:Nginx也是一个非常流行的高性能Web服务器软件。与Apache相比,Nginx占用更少的资源,处理连接更高效,并且可以处理更多的并发请求。Nginx也是一个开源软件,可以在多个操作系统上运行。
-
Microsoft Internet Information Services (IIS):IIS是Microsoft开发的Web服务器软件,主要用于在Windows操作系统上搭建服务器。IIS提供了与Windows系统紧密集成的功能,例如集成的安全性和性能监控工具。IIS支持多种编程语言和技术,如ASP.NET和.NET Core。
-
MySQL:MySQL是一个流行的开源关系型数据库管理系统。它可以用作服务器上的数据库软件,用于存储和管理数据。MySQL支持跨平台运行,并且提供了高度可靠和高性能的数据库解决方案。
-
Docker:Docker是一种容器化平台,可以将应用程序和其依赖项打包成可移植的容器。Docker容器可以在任何支持Docker的服务器上运行,使应用程序的部署和管理变得更加简单和灵活。
需要注意的是,选择服务器软件时要考虑服务器的用途、性能需求、安全性要求以及自身对操作系统和编程语言的熟悉程度。另外,还可以考虑使用云服务提供商提供的服务器解决方案,如Amazon Web Services (AWS)、Microsoft Azure和Google Cloud Platform (GCP)等。这些平台提供了易于使用的用户界面和资源管理工具,可以方便地搭建和管理服务器。
1年前 -
-
要创建一个服务器,可以使用各种不同的软件来实现。最常用的服务器软件包括Apache HTTP Server、Microsoft Internet Information Services (IIS)、NGINX、MySQL和Microsoft SQL Server等。选择哪个服务器软件取决于你的需求和个人偏好。下面是使用其中几种常见服务器软件搭建服务器的操作流程。
-
Apache HTTP Server:
- 下载Apache服务器软件包,比如XAMPP(适用于Windows、Linux和Mac)。
- 安装软件包并启动Apache服务器。
- 配置服务器设置,比如默认端口号、虚拟主机等。
- 将你的网站文件放在Apache服务器的根目录下。
- 启动浏览器,输入服务器IP地址或域名,验证服务器是否正常工作。
-
Microsoft Internet Information Services (IIS):
- 打开控制面板,选择“程序”>“启用或关闭Windows功能”。
- 在“Internet Information Services”节点下启用IIS。
- 进入IIS管理工具,创建一个新的网站。
- 配置网站设置,比如绑定IP地址、端口号等。
- 将你的网站文件放在网站根目录下。
- 启动浏览器,输入服务器IP地址或域名,验证服务器是否正常工作。
-
NGINX:
- 下载NGINX服务器软件包。
- 安装软件包并启动NGINX服务器。
- 编辑NGINX配置文件,配置服务器设置,比如监听端口、虚拟主机等。
- 将你的网站文件放在NGINX服务器的默认根目录下。
- 启动浏览器,输入服务器IP地址或域名,验证服务器是否正常工作。
-
MySQL:
- 下载MySQL数据库软件包,比如MySQL Community Edition。
- 安装软件包并启动MySQL服务器。
- 使用MySQL命令行工具或图形界面工具(如phpMyAdmin)创建数据库和表格。
- 编写应用程序代码,连接到MySQL数据库并操作数据。
- 启动应用程序,验证与MySQL服务器的连接是否正常。
-
Microsoft SQL Server:
- 下载SQL Server软件包,比如SQL Server Express Edition。
- 安装软件包并启动SQL Server服务。
- 使用SQL Server Management Studio或其他可视化工具连接到SQL Server。
- 创建数据库和表格。
- 编写应用程序代码,连接到SQL Server数据库并操作数据。
- 启动应用程序,验证与SQL Server的连接是否正常。
在选择服务器软件之前,要考虑以下几个因素:
- 操作系统兼容性:某些服务器软件可能只能在特定操作系统上运行。
- 功能和性能:不同服务器软件提供不同的功能和性能特性,选择最适合你需求的软件。
- 支持和社区:查看软件的支持和社区文档,以便解决问题和寻求帮助。
- 安全性:选择经过验证并更新的服务器软件,以确保安全性。
- 成本:某些服务器软件可能需要付费许可证,需要考虑软件成本。
请注意,以上是使用常见服务器软件搭建服务器的简要步骤,具体的操作流程可能会因为不同的操作系统和软件版本而有所不同。在搭建服务器之前,建议查阅相应的官方文档以获取更详细的操作指南和最新的软件版本。
1年前 -